KANCHANPUR, Aug 31: After finding Nirmala Pant' body, police personnel washed the suruwal worn by her in order to destroy evidence, it has been learnt. Although police are supposed to take precautions to preserve evidence at the scene of a suspected crime, their act of washing a clothing item which was worn by the victim and which could contain valuable evidence such as blood and other body fluids, has raised further suspicions about their motives.

KANCHANPUR, Aug 29: On July 27, Nirmala Pant of Bhimdatta Municipality-2 had gone to her friend's house to study but she was raped and subsequently murdered. Immediately after finding her lifeless body, her family and relatives launched protests to pressurize the police and the authorities concerned to launch investigation into the case and take action against whoever was responsible for the heinous crime.

KANCHANPUR, Aug 24: Durga Devi Pant of Bhimdutta Municipality-18 became anxious after her 13- year-old daughter Nirmala, who had gone to her friend Roshani Bam's house in the morning of July 26, hadn't returned by evening . She, along with the villagers, requested the police to look into the matter. She remained at the police station till 2 AM to get them to do something. But the police dismissed her requests.

KANCHANPUR, Aug 22: Police on Monday arrested Dilip Bista of Bhimdatta Municipality-19 on the charge of raping and murdering 13-year-old Nirmala Panta of Bhimdatta Municipality-18 a few weeks ago. However, locals and the family members have accused the police and the local authorities of framing an innocent person with an ill intention of protecting the real perpetrator.
